“As a designer working with 3D printing, I’m drawn to how it bridges digital ideas with physical reality, quickly and accessibly. It allows someone to test, iterate, and refine in ways that traditional manufacturing can’t match, making design feel more responsive. I want to show how this technology can empower individuals and small communities. For me, 3D printing isn’t just about making things; it’s about expanding who gets to make, solve, and shape the world around them.”

Luke Mogen is a designer from New Jersey graduating with a Bachelor in Industrial Design. He focus on turning ideas into practical, real-world solutions through 3D printing and hands-on prototyping. He's especially interested in how design can solve everyday problems, improve accessibility, and make useful tools more available to more people. His background in Industrial Design has taught him to think critically, iterate quickly, and stay focused on the needs of the end user throughout the process.
